1. How AI matting replaces chroma key

Traditional green screen removal works by detecting a specific color, usually bright green or blue, and making it transparent. AI background removal takes an entirely different approach. Instead of looking for a specific color, AI models are trained to understand what a person looks like and where the person ends and the background begins. Modern matting models use deep learning to produce an alpha matte: a grayscale mask where white represents the foreground subject and black represents the background to remove. The most advanced models can handle challenging details like flyaway hair, transparent clothing edges, and motion blur, areas where traditional chroma key consistently fails.

  • Traditional chroma key: color-based, requires controlled lighting and green screen backdrop.
  • AI matting: person-aware, works on any background without special setup.
  • Alpha matte: grayscale mask where white is subject and black is background.

2. Best free AI video background removers

Several tools offer free background removal for video, each with different strengths. CapCut provides a free auto-cutout feature that removes backgrounds from short clips, integrated directly into its mobile and desktop editing apps. Unscreen offers a web-based background remover that processes short clips for free, good for quick social media edits. RunwayML provides a free trial of its Green Screen AI tool, producing studio-quality mattes even for difficult footage. Adobe Express offers a free quick-action background remover for short clips. For open-source workflows, the Robust Video Matting model can be run locally for unlimited processing. 3. Video background removal for professional results

Getting clean background removal depends on a few key factors in your source footage. Good lighting on your subject with even illumination and no harsh shadows on the face produces the cleanest separation. Contrast between subject and background helps the AI distinguish edges. Avoid clothing that matches the background color, as this confuses the model. Keep movement smooth and avoid rapid motions that create motion blur at the edges. If your footage is lower quality, run it through an AI upscaler or denoiser before background removal, as cleaner input produces cleaner mattes. 5. Common background removal pitfalls and fixes

Even the best AI models struggle in certain situations. Low light footage produces noisy, flickering edges. Fix: brighten and denoise before processing. Crowded or cluttered backgrounds confuse the subject detection. Fix: shoot against simpler backgrounds when possible. Fast motion creates blurry edges that the model cannot track. Fix: use higher shutter speeds when filming subjects for background removal. Multiple people in frame need individual matting. Fix: process each person separately with multi-subject aware models where available.

FAQ

Can I remove video background without any green screen at all?

Yes. Modern AI matting models work on any background. The quality depends on lighting, subject-background contrast, and the specific AI tool you use rather than having a physical green screen.

How long does AI background removal take?

It depends on clip length, resolution, and the tool. A 30-second 1080p clip typically takes one to three minutes on cloud-based AI tools. Local processing with GPU acceleration can be faster for shorter clips.
